Episode 3 - Surgical Series: Logistical Prep and Emotions

How do we help kids and adults develop emotional resilience in the face of surgery? Remember, You are the captain of this ship! Planning is power! This is a marathon, not a sprint! In Episode 3, Dr. Anna deeps dives into cleft and craniofacial surgery with guest, Dr. Eric Riklin, pediatric psychologist. In this conversation, Dr. Anna and Dr. Eric Riklin discuss the emotional and logistical aspects of preparing for cleft and craniofacial surgeries. They explore common emotions experienced by parents and children, the importance of communication, and practical tips for managing expectations. The discussion emphasizes the significance of understanding the mind-body connection and empowering children through knowledge and play. They also highlight the necessity of self-care for parents and the role of support systems in navigating this journey. Episode 1. The News You Didn't Expect: A Roadmap for the Cleft and Craniofacial Journey

Episode Summary: Receiving a cleft or craniofacial diagnosis can feel overwhelming—emotionally and practically. In this episode of The Cleft Collective Podcast, Dr. Anna Thurmes is joined by experts Dr. Renie Daniel and Dr. Eric Riklin as they map out what comes next. Together, they break down common questions that parents often face, the critical role of a supportive ACPA team, and practical coping strategies to help families navigate this new chapter. From processing the complex emotions of receiving the diagnosis to understanding the treatment process, this conversation highlights the importance of communication, self-care, and leaning on your tribe. Whether you're a parent, caregiver, or just starting your journey, this episode will provide both guidance and solidarity on the road ahead. During the show, we discussed the importance of care under the direction of a team that is approved by the American Cleft Palate Craniofacial Association (ACPA). The ACPA is the leading scientific body and support network for cleft and craniofacial providers and they have an enormous number of resources for families and adults with cleft and craniofacial differences.
